Keeneland Race 9
Post Time 4:16 PM CST
Looking at a contentious and honest early pace (Fire/64 SpeedRate) a scenario that should set up #11 HIT SHOW with a perfect trip once again. They found the right ride and covered up first run winning this race last year (when it was a G2) and since has held their form and figures.
HIT SHOW returns second off and from the Lukas Classic (G2) making a WIDE MOVE behind first run winner, Mystik Dan. Noting Mystik Dan in that race, their K. McPeek stablemate #6 RATTLE N ROLL coming off the layoff could reasonable be using that start for conditioning. They were pointed to the Fayette (G2) last year and waited out the time ultimately winning second off, the Clark (G2) to close out the abbreviated 2024 campaign.
Class wise this will be a step up for #5 MOONLIGHT though one that had some graded stakes intent going back to their juvenile campaign finishing second in the Street Sense (G3) and catching off trips the remainder of that Derby trail attempt and before shifting to the turf. As a 4yo they have improved in the figure department and with trainer C. Block, one of the top trainers in the game especially with older horses and keeping those older runners in peak conditioning and top form.
In terms of #10 GOSGER they would be no surprise to run a big race, especially the way B. Walsh runners have been performing this meet. With that said, they are likely to get attention off that and some name recognition and value comes into play as does concern on trip a they hold tactical speed and drawn outside others with a similar runstyle. That includes #9 DRAGOON GUARD, a horse that should be longershot in here not one of the favorites. Timing after pairing tops along with the projected race shape brings in the knock on #3 BRACKET BUSTER at shorter odds.
